Jupiter Space Industries (JSI), located in orbit around Jupiter (with satelite offices around other planets), manufactures two models of spaceship Moonblaster and Supernova. Profit per spaceship is $120,000,000 for each Moonblaster and $50,000,000 for each Supernova. JSI only has limited time for each of four tasks. Data are given below. Task Time available (hours) Assembly 1170 Install teleporter 750 Testing 1200 Painting 600 Moonblaster requires: 3 hours for assembly, 2 hours to install the teleporter, 1 hour of testing, and 1 hour of painting. Supernova requires: 1 hour for assembly, 4 hours of testing, and 1.5 hours of painting. What is the total profit could JSI achieve by manufacturing the spaceships? Answer in millions of dollars. For example, 1 means $1,000,000.
